This Career Advancement Programme in IoT Industrial Real-time Monitoring for Manufacturing equips participants with the skills to design, implement, and manage Industrial Internet of Things (IIoT) systems for real-time monitoring in manufacturing environments. The programme focuses on practical application, ensuring graduates are immediately employable in this rapidly expanding sector.
Key learning outcomes include proficiency in data acquisition and analysis from various industrial sensors, expertise in deploying and managing IoT gateways and cloud platforms, and a deep understanding of data security and privacy within IIoT architectures. Participants will also develop skills in predictive maintenance using machine learning algorithms, a crucial aspect of modern manufacturing efficiency.
The programme's duration is typically six months, incorporating a blend of online learning modules, hands-on workshops, and a significant capstone project allowing participants to apply their newly acquired skills to a real-world industrial IoT challenge. This project often involves collaboration with industry partners, providing invaluable networking opportunities.
